Notre Dame Men’s Basketball Postgame Notes
#21/21 Notre Dame 82, DePaul 78 (OT)
February 13, 2013
Purcell Pavilion at the Joyce Center o Notre Dame, Ind.

o Notre Dame improved to 20-5 overall and 8-4 in BIG EAST play this season … the Fighting Irish are 15-2 at home this season

o The Fighting Irish have clinched their seventh straight 20-win season … it’s the first time in program history Notre Dame has compiled seven consecutive 20-win campaigns … the Irish have reached the 20-win plateau 10 times in 13 seasons under head coach Mike Brey

o Notre Dame has played consecutive overtime games for the first time since the 1999-2000 season (Vanderbilt & Indiana) … this is the first time the Irish have ever played two straight overtime contests in BIG EAST play … Notre Dame is 3-1 in overtime this season … the Irish are 9-2 in their last 11 overtime contests … Notre Dame is 13-9 in overtime under head coach Mike Brey

o Tonight was the 104th meeting all-time between Notre Dame and DePaul and the second encounter in a 12-day span (the Irish won at DePaul 79-71 in overtime on Feb. 2) … the Fighting Irish have won the last nine meetings and lead the series 60-44 … the nine straight victories matches the longest win streak for either team in the series (Notre Dame also won nine straight between the 1967-68 and 1973-74 seasons) … the Irish are 10-2 against the Blue Demons since DePaul joined the BIG EAST in 2005 … Notre Dame is 37-14 all-time at home versus DePaul

o Notre Dame shot 50% (28-56) from the field … the Irish are 11-0 this season when shooting 50% or above from the floor

o The Fighting Irish had 21 assists on their 28 made field goals … Notre Dame has had 20 or more assists in 11 games this season (four times in BIG EAST play)

o The Irish held a 44-25 rebound advantage … Notre Dame is 14-0 this season when outrebounding its opponent

o Notre Dame led 43-32 at halftime … the Irish are 17-1 this season when leading at the intermission … Notre Dame’s 43 first-half points were the most since a 44-point first-half performance against Seton Hall in the BIG EAST opener (Jan. 5)

o Eric Atkins (Jr./G), Pat Connaughton (So./G), Jack Cooley (Sr./F), Jerian Grant (Jr./G) and Tom Knight (Sr./F) started tonight’s contest … it was the sixth straight game – and sixth time overall this season – that quintet has started … the Irish are 5-1 with that starting lineup … Atkins, Connaughton and Cooley have started all 25 games this season, while Grant has 24 starts and Knight has started six games

o Notre Dame is 50-3 in its last 53 home games … the Irish are 24-3 in their last 27 BIG EAST home contests

o Notre Dame wore gold jerseys for the fourth time this season (third straight home game) … the Irish have won all four of those games

o A three-pointer from Eric Atkins in the first half upped Notre Dame’s streak of consecutive games with a made three-pointer to 467

Eric Atkins (Jr./G)
o Scored in double-figures (13) for the 17th time this season (ninth time in BIG EAST play) … has 45 career double-figure efforts
o Had nine assists

Jack Cooley (Sr./F)
o Posted his fifth straight double-double with 16 points and 10 rebounds … the five straight double-doubles is a career-best streak … has 17 double-doubles this season (eight in BIG EAST play) and 30 for his career
o Scored in double-figures for a team-best 23rd time this season (46th time of career) … has reached double-figures in 11 of 12 BIG EAST games this season
o Has hauled down 10 or more rebounds in a career best eight straight games and 18 times over all this season (33 times in his career)

Jerian Grant (Jr./G)
o Netted a team-high 21 points … it was his second game this season with 20 or more points (first in BIG EAST play) … he has six career games with 20 or more points
o Scored in double-figures for the seventh straight game and for the 21st time this season (47th time of his career) … has reached double-figures in 11 of 12 BIG EAST games this season
o Had nine assists
